Glen E. Friedman: My Rules – Review by Shelley-Georgia Yates

“What better thing to do on a Monday afternoon after work than go to London to check out Glen E. Friedman’s exhibition in Covent Garden. Personally when I hear Jay Adams and Beastie Boys combined with Photography I’m there, but I was pleasantly surprised when I saw more of my favourite people photographed such as Tony Alva, Public Enemy, Run DMC, Dead Kennedy’s and many more.

This exhibition showed a lot of Glen’s unseen images and some well-known work, majority of the work was shot by a 35mm camera and blown up beautifully, framed in a simple black frame. A lot of his first images were taken on a borrowed 35mm camera capturing the early skateboarding and hip-pop scene within West LA of America. ‘SkateBoarder’ magazine published one of Glen’s first images of Jay Adams which was shot on a borrowed camera. The Jay Adam’s shot below has been an inspiration to my skateboarding and photography for years; so to see the original print framed so elegantly was great.

IMG_1208

I love Glen’s documentary styled portraits; what I would of done to of been in his shoes in the early 70s. I love both his skateboarding shots starting in the huge backyard pools to his Def Records’ artist portraits which are stunning with a strong contrast creating outstanding black and white imagery.

Unfortunately I wasn’t able to hang around to meet Glen himself as I was off skating London’s Bay66 that night but I’m sure he would have understood.  I would recommend any skateboarder to make a visit to this show as well as anyone who enjoys good portrait photography. If you’re not able to make the show then check out his book ‘My Rules’  which consists of 324-pages with over 350 photograph illustrations and contributing essays, the book can be found on Amazon etc.”

Interview with Zoe Kings

Congratulations on joining the Rogue team Zoe from us at Girl Skate UK, last time we saw you was at the Sidewalk X Unicorn Girl skate Jam at Mile end, hope you’re well and with a new sponsor on board, we can see you’ve been shredding!
ZOE No-Comply
We want to hear more about you so lets start with your age, where are you originally from and how long have you been skating?

Hi, okay so I’m 20 years old, and have been skating about 5 years and from Birmingham.

What would be your favourite skatepark/skate spot and why ?

‘Radlands’ because its just sick and for someone who isn’t big into transition its just perfect for skating. Not sure about street spots, I haven’t skated much street since there are no spots where I live so I couldn’t really say, keen to find some though.

zoe Front-Board

Who is your favourite skateboarder, and why?!

Moose because he has stupid amounts of steeze and all these huge and tech tricks that he makes look super chill. But then theres Bryan Herman, Furby, Rodrigo TX, Stevie Williams, Alex Mizurov…

What would be your chosen set up?

I like an 8.1 board, low thunder lights, 52mm bones STFs, bones reds or diamond hella fast bearings, always keen for a graphic griptape as well.

Zoe-Profile

A controversial one… do you listen to music when you skate?!

Only when im travelling, I have it in the back of my head that I will fall and break my ipod or it will fly out my pocket and break etc etc

So, How did the Rogue sponsor come about?

I’m not really sure haha I’ve known Jenna for a few years now and being friends with Georgie and Dora I guess it all fits. She just popped up and asked me one day which was pretty sweet

Zoe_Portrait

Any other hookups?

Yeah I’m also on board with Rokeo.

Have you got any trips planned for the up coming year?

Not that I know of really…I have a few friends out in Barcelona though so it would be cool to get out there again for a few weeks.

What do you think of the up and coming girl scene?

I think its great, of course. So good to see loads more getting into it, especially the super young ones. I think there’s a lot more support from the male side now aswell which I think encourages more girls to do it.
